Output d8589bd62ea8a23f88a3d33a7567cc368b3beeef8210825af9f47f3775f07861:8

value
153495327
script pubkey
OP_HASH160 OP_PUSHBYTES_20 15b6a2c68b333f5db2fa318ec7af2dd95381d57e OP_EQUAL
address
M9syDDgJqvMG5dZqxh8RfhZMGz1TMuNFmj
transaction
d8589bd62ea8a23f88a3d33a7567cc368b3beeef8210825af9f47f3775f07861
spent
true